2. How to make cows obedient
To make cattle obedient, you need to start from many aspects. Here are the specific methods:
1. Build a trusting relationship
Cows are sensitive animals, and building trust is the first step to domestication. This can be done in the following ways:
| method | Specific operations | Effect |
|---|---|---|
| Feed regularly | Feed at a fixed time every day to let the cattle become familiar with your presence | high |
| Gentle touch | Stroke the cow's head and back gently and avoid sudden movements | Middle to high |
| voice training | Use fixed voice commands such as "come here" and "stop" | in |

3. Environment optimization
The living environment of cattle has an important influence on their behavior. The following are key points for environment optimization:
| elements | request | Things to note |
|---|---|---|
| space | At least 5 square meters per cow | avoid crowding |
| temperature | 15-25 degrees Celsius | Warmth in winter, ventilation in summer |
| hygiene | Clean up feces every day | Prevent the spread of disease |
4. Health monitoring
Healthy cattle are easier to tame. The following are common health monitoring indicators:
| indicator | normal range | abnormal behavior |
|---|---|---|
| body temperature | 38-39.5 degrees Celsius | too high or too low |
| respiratory rate | 10-30 times/minute | rapid or slow |
| Appetite | Daily food intake is stable | Loss of appetite |
